Comprehending Crypto Casinos: How Do They Differ?
At their core, online crypto casinos function similarly to traditional casinos in regards to the video gaming experience. Gamers still enjoy slots, poker, blackjack, and live dealership games. The primary distinction depends on the banking layer.
In a crypto casino, the primary medium of exchange is cryptocurrency. This shift supplies a number of structural advantages over fiat-based betting websites, such as the removal of intermediary banks, lower transaction costs, and increased openness through blockchain confirmation.

The migration toward crypto gambling is driven by numerous concrete advantages that boost the player's experience.
1. Enhanced Privacy and Anonymity
Conventional gambling establishments need extensive personal information-- credit card numbers, home addresses, and bank statements-- to process withdrawals. Crypto Game Casino gambling establishments frequently operate on a "no-KYC" (Know Your Customer) basis or have simplified confirmation procedures, permitting users to play without revealing their complete identity to the casino's financial department.
2. Speed of Transactions
Among the most discouraging aspects of legacy online betting is the "wait time" for withdrawals. Due to the fact that standard banks perform manual evaluations of deals, payments can take days. Crypto transactions are processed by means of decentralized blockchain networks, permitting for near-instant payouts once the casino approves the demand.
3. "Provably Fair" Gaming
Possibly the most innovative function of lots of crypto-based platforms is "Provably Fair" technology. This permits players to verify the randomness and fairness of each video game outcome utilizing cryptographic hashes. Instead of relying solely on the Casino Crypto's word that a video game is reasonable, players can independently inspect the information on the blockchain to guarantee the outcome wasn't tampered with.
4. International Accessibility
Numerous nations have stringent banking policies that prevent users from making deposits to gambling sites. Due to the fact that cryptocurrencies are decentralized and not managed by a central bank, they can bypass these financial roadblocks, offering a truly international platform for players worldwide.
Essential Considerations Before You Start
While the benefits are significant, users should understand the inherent threats associated with digital properties.
- Volatility: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ies are unstable. The worth of your earnings may drop considerably in GBP terms if the marketplace dips shortly after you win.
- Irreversibility: Blockchain transactions can not be reversed. If you send out funds to the wrong wallet address, those funds are efficiently lost completely.
- Security Responsibility: When you handle your own crypto wallet, you are your own bank. If your private secrets are stolen, your funds are at risk. It is important to utilize safe hardware wallets and preserve strong security protocols.
- Regulative Status: The legal status of crypto gambling establishments differs by jurisdiction. Gamers should make sure that they are in compliance with their regional laws before developing an account.
Important Criteria for Selecting a Reputable Crypto Casino
Not all crypto gambling establishments are developed equivalent. To ensure a safe experience, gamers ought to try to find the following markers of reliability:
- Valid Licensing: Look for seals from reputable video gaming authorities such as Curacao eGaming, the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), or the Kahnawake Gaming Commission.
- Credibility and Reviews: Check neighborhood online forums like Reddit or committed gambling guard dog sites to see if the casino has a track record of paying winners immediately.
- Game Variety: A great casino ought to host games from top-tier software suppliers (e.g., NetEnt, Evolution Gaming, Pragmatic Play).
- Client Support: Live, 24/7 support is a must. Check their responsiveness with a dummy concern before depositing genuine funds.
- Benefit Wagering Requirements: Many crypto casinos provide generous welcome perks. Constantly check out the "Terms and Conditions"-- if a bonus offer has 70x wagering requirements, it may be impossible to convert those reward funds into withdrawable cash.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Is crypto gambling legal?The legality depends upon your country of residence. While lots of platforms accept users from numerous regions, it is the gamer's duty to understand and abide by their regional laws.
2. Can I use multiple cryptocurrencies?Yes, the majority of contemporary crypto casinos support a large range of possessions, consisting of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), Ripple (XRP), and stablecoins like Tether (GBPT), which can help mitigate volatility.
3. What is a "Provably Fair" video game?It is a system that enables players to cryptographically verify that the result of a video game was produced fairly and was not controlled by the casino operator.
4. How do I deposit funds into a Crypto Casino Games casino?You will need an individual digital wallet (like MetaMask, Exodus, or a hardware wallet). You copy the casino's deposit address, send your picked cryptocurrency from your wallet, and the funds will typically appear in your account within minutes.
5. Are crypto gambling establishments confidential?While numerous provide a high degree of privacy, many certified Crypto Casino Online casinos still lawfully require some identity verification (KYC) to avoid cash laundering and guarantee the gamer is of legal gambling age.
